三、BETWEEN的使用场景 BETWEEN操作符常用于对某个字段的值进行范围判断,可以用在SELECT、UPDATE、DELETE等操作中。 1. SELECT语句中的BETWEEN 在SELECT语句中,可以使用BETWEEN操作符进行范围查询,例如: ``` SELECT*FROM表名WHERE字段名BETWEENlower_boundANDupper_bound ``` 这样可以筛选出字段值在指定范围内的记录。
expr BETWEEN min AND max 假如expr 大于或等于 min 且 expr 小于或等于 max , 则 BETWEEN 的返回值为 1, 或是 0 。若所有参数都是同一类型,则上述关系相当于表达式 ( min <= expr AND expr <= max ) 。其它类型的转换根据本章开篇所述规律进行,且适用于 3 种参数中任意一种。expr NOT BETWEEN min...
in(值,值2...) 只要有符合某一个值,就符合筛选条件 between 起始值 and 结束值 在。。之间,区间范围 not 取反 等同于 != 1. 2. 3. 4. 5. (1)查询phone大于500且不是单县的 先来看一下啊查询之前的数据 添加条件之后,我们发现and两边的条件都进行筛选完成之后的进行显示 (2)查询地址为烟台或者单县...
username nvarchar(20)notnull, ageintcheck(agebetween18and150), gender tinyintdefault(0) )-- 讲解user表-- 1 [user] 防止与数据库关键字起冲突-- 2 定义主键的是primary key, identity(起始值,增长值)主键自动增长-- 3 not null 不能为空-- 4 check 限定值的范围-- 5 default 默认值-- 6 插入...
SqlServer中in和between的用法 SqlServer中in和between的⽤法 1、BETWEEN 是在⼀个范围 (range) 内抓出数据库中的值。BETWEEN 这个⼦句的语法如下: 这将选出栏位值包含在值⼀及值⼆之间的每⼀笔资料。 举例来说,若要由 Store_Information 表格中找出所有介于 January 6, 1999 及 January ...
where a.ProductID between 1000 and 5000 group by a.productid order by a.productid; 1. 2. 3. 4. 5. 如上图,最大并行度设置为4,有3个branches,则这里使用的线程数就是4*3=12,再加上一个主线程 thread zero,这个并行查询所使用的线程总数为13个。
--查询非null的行select * from Employee where EmpId between 1 and 3; --使用between在某个范围内进行查询 1-3条数据 select * from Employee where Age in('23','15'); --in查询 查询表Employee中age为23和15的数据 select EmpId as ID,EmpName as 姓名from Employee; --在查询中使用AS更改列名 se...
下面将详细介绍BETWEEN的用法和注意事项。 让我们从BETWEEN的基本语法开始。BETWEEN语句的基本格式如下: ``` SELECT column_name(s) FROM table_name WHERE column_name BETWEEN value1 AND value2; ``` 在这个语句中,column_name是你要筛选的字段名,table_name是你要查询的表名,value1和value2是范围的起始值...
WHERE [RegisterDate] BETWEEN '2019-1-1' AND '2021-1-1' GROUP BY DATENAME(year,RegisterDate),DATENAME(week,RegisterDate) ORDER BY CONVERT(INT,DATENAME(week,RegisterDate)); 39.创建表 CREATE TABLE TestTable ( Id int IDENTITY(1,1) PRIMARY KEY, Name varchar(50) ) GO EXEC sp_addextendedprop...
BETWEEN 语法 限制条件表达式 ,指定表达式范围值 [NOT] BETWEEN begin 开始数 and 结束数 -- 起始到结束范围值 -- 例题 where id between 10 and 45 -- 查看 id = 10 ~ 45 之间 的 内容 where id not between 10 and 45 -- 查看 id = 10 ~ 45 之外 的 内容 select GETDATE() 方法是服务器的当...